Output 590d1b71babce3379c101b4e9fbe24086c065b946cf810af6b00df5303cb5898:10

value
3340000
script pubkey
OP_0 OP_PUSHBYTES_20 ce31e1bd3ca8335f32f9e69a321dd2ee3cf0f17d
address
bc1qecc7r0fu4qe47vheu6dry8wjac70puta9qc9vp
transaction
590d1b71babce3379c101b4e9fbe24086c065b946cf810af6b00df5303cb5898
spent
true